Job Description:

The In-Plant Warehouse Associate II plays a critical role in the efficient and effective management of warehouse operations within our facility. This position involves performing various tasks related to receiving, storing, and distributing materials, tools, equipment, and products within the warehouse. The ideal candidate will have experience in a warehouse setting, excellent organizational skills, and a strong commitment to safety and efficiency.

Fully In Office: Monday-Friday

What You'll Be Doing :

Receiving and Inspecting: Unload and inspect incoming shipments, verifying the accuracy of orders and checking for damage. Report discrepancies and damages to the supervisor.

Inventory Management: Maintain accurate inventory records through the use of warehouse management software. Perform regular inventory counts and reconcile discrepancies.

Storage and Organization: Ensure that all materials and products are stored in designated locations and are easily accessible. Optimize storage space and maintain cleanliness and orderliness of the warehouse.

Order Fulfillment: Pick, pack, and prepare orders for shipment or delivery according to customer specifications and company standards. Ensure accuracy and timeliness in order processing.

Equipment Operation: Safely operate warehouse equipment, including forklifts, pallet jacks, and other material handling tools. Perform routine maintenance checks on equipment and report any issues.

Safety and Compliance: Follow all safety protocols and guidelines to maintain a safe working environment. Comply with company policies and procedures, as well as local, state, and federal regulations.

Documentation and Reporting: Maintain accurate and up-to-date records of inventory transactions, shipments, and other warehouse activities. Generate reports as needed.

Team Collaboration: Work closely with other warehouse associates, supervisors, and departments to ensure smooth and efficient operations. Provide training and guidance to new team members as needed.
